Plug Power (PLUG) stock has continued to rally on Tuesday following two major announcements from the hydrogen fuel cell solutions and alternative energy technology company yesterday. Those included a $5 billion deal with Allied Green Ammonia to develop sustainable fuels facilities in Uzbekistan.

Following that announcement, a fil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) revealed insider trading. Plug Power Chief Financial Officer Paul Middleton purchased 650,000 shares of PLUG stock at an average price of $1.0339 per share.
Middleton maintained optimism while discussing his recent PLUG stock purchase. The CFO said, “I believe deeply in Plug’s ability to lead this energy transition—and I’m proud to continue investing in that future,” while speaking about its hydrogen fuel cell offerings.
Plug Power Analyst Coverage and Stock Movement
Plug Power also received an analyst update yesterday before any of its announcements. Craig-Hallum analyst Eric Stine reiterated a Buy rating for PLUG stock but didn’t provide a price target for the shares.
PLUG stock saw strong gains on Monday following those two updates. That positive movement continued today, with shares up 12.3% on Tuesday morning. However, Plug Power shares are still down 35.21% year-to-date and 58.22% over the past month.
PLUG stock also continued to see strong trading on Tuesday, with over 106.15 million units traded. That’s closing in on its three-month daily average trading volume of about 152.25 million shares.

Is Plug Power Stock a Buy, Sell, or Hold?
Turning to Wall Street, the analysts’ consensus rating for Plug Power is Hold, based on four Buy, 12 Hold, and four Sell ratings over the past three months. With that comes an average PLUG stock price target of $1.45, representing a potential 5.84% upside for the shares.
